Warning Signs You Need Office Building Water Damage Restoration

Ignoring these warning signs can lead to costly repairs and even health hazards. Don’t wait until it’s too late, catch these signs early and prevent bigger problems.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, unpleasant odors can be a sign of water damage or mold growth. If you notice persistent musty smells in your office building, it’s time to call a professional. Musty Odors Show Water Damage.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Water damage can cause flooring to warp or buckle, creating a tripping hazard and compromising the structural integrity of your office building. If you notice any changes in your flooring, it’s essential to address the issue quickly. Warped Flooring Is a Red Flag.

Stains or Discoloration

Water damage can cause unsightly stains or discoloration on walls, ceilings, and floors. If you notice any unusual stains or discoloration, it’s a sign that water damage has occurred. Unusual Stains Show Water Damage.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Water damage can cause paint or wallpaper to peel or blister, creating an eyesore and potentially compromising the structural integrity of your office building. If you notice any peeling paint or wallpaper, it’s time to address the issue. Peeling Paint or Wallpaper Is a Warning Sign.

Unusually High Electricity Bills

Water damage can cause electrical systems to malfunction, leading to unusually high electricity bills. If you notice any unusual spikes in your electricity bills, it’s a sign that water damage may have occurred. High Electricity Bills Show Water Damage.

Office Building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Standing water has accumulated in the office building No Yes Standing water can cause further damage and health hazards.
The water damage is extensive, affecting multiple rooms or floors No Yes Extensive water damage needs specialized equipment and expertise to restore safely and efficiently.
The office building has a history of water damage or leaks Maybe Yes A history of water damage or leaks shows a higher risk of future damage, and a professional assessment can help prevent costly repairs.
The water damage is hidden behind walls or ceilings No Yes Hidden water damage can cause structural instability and health hazards, needing a professional assessment and restoration.
The office building has a high-risk water source, such as a leaky roof or faulty plumbing No Yes A high-risk water source needs prompt attention and specialized expertise to prevent further damage and health hazards.
The office building has a large number of occupants or sensitive equipment No Yes A large number of occupants or sensitive equipment needs a professional restoration to ensure a safe and efficient recovery.

Office Building Water Damage Restoration Cost In Mount Vernon, WA

The cost of office building water damage restoration can vary greatly dep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Mount Vernon, WA. These are estimates, not guarantees. Our team will provide a free on-site assessment to find out the cost of restoration services. Get a Free On-Site Assessment.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Assessment and Planning $500 – $2,500 Severity of damage, size of affected area
Moisture Reading and Equipment Setup $1,000 – $5,000 Equipment rental, technician labor
Removal of Standing Water $1,500 – $7,500 Equipment rental, technician labor, disposal costs
Drying and Dehumidification $2,000 – $10,000 Equipment rental, technician labor, energy costs
Final Inspection and Certification $500 – $2,500 Inspector labor, certification costs
Repair and Reconstruction $5,000 – $20,000 Materials, labor, permitting costs
